Celebrity snaps to aid South Wales kids


GWENT'S undefeated world champion boxer Joe Calzaghe, Rhys and Eggsy from Goldie Lookin' Chain are former athlete Jamie Baulch and just some of the famous faces who will feature in a limited edition photography collection to raise money for a children's charity.

Face Facts is being launched today at the Wales Millennium Centre in Cardiff and the Gwent celebrities will feature alongside former Dr Who producer and screenwriter Russell T Davies and singer Cerys Matthews.

Proceeds from Face Facts will go towards Red Dragon Radio's Help A South Wales Child charity.

The charity was launched in 1997 to support disadvantaged children suffering poverty, abuse, neglect, homelessness, violence, illness and disability. Cardiff-based photographer Jon Pountney took the picture, which have been made into a limited edition book, with only 200 copies available.

The collection also features children for groups across South Wales, including Newport's Forest Children's Centre.

Community development worker at Duffryn Community Link, Bob Barry, said: "What it means to me is to help raise understanding and awareness on child poverty and I was really pleased that the children could star in this."
